Gutter Services
Most of the Morgantown gutter installation companies we recommend are full-service. Some of the many jobs they can help you with include:
- Cleaning: Gutters require routine cleaning. Morgantown residents have moderate tree cover and rainfall, so they should clean their gutters two to four times per year.
- Repair: Morgantown homeowners can face gutter issues anytime, from cracks and sagging to mold and mildew. A local gutter company can promptly repair your gutters without breaking the bank.
- Gutter guard installation: Gutter guards will help stop plant matter from clogging your downspouts. No matter the style or age of your gutter system, a local gutter guard company can install the right guards for them.
- Installation: An expert provider can help you install a new gutter system safely without violating your roof's warranty.
If you find a local gutter company you like, they may offer long-term contracts for installation, repairs, and cleaning. These packages are typically billed either monthly or annually.
How To Choose a Gutter Installer
Research potential gutter installers thoroughly before hiring to avoid overpaying or dealing with shoddy work. Here’s what to look for when vetting gutter installation companies:
Assess Their Experience
Look for an established local provider with years, or ideally decades, of gutter installation experience. An experienced provider will understand your local climate and weather as well as local home architecture styles and can help you find the best gutters for your home. It will also have proven practices for safe and efficient gutter installation.
Verify Proper Licensing and Insurance
Make sure to choose a company with the proper credentials. Ask to see licensing, bonding, and insurance documentation before committing to a contract. Current credentials mean that a company meets standards and follows local regulations, giving you peace of mind.
Check Reviews and Referrals
Browse online reviews on sites like the Better Business Bureau, Google, and Yelp. Check that the company has a record of excellent work and great customer service. Look for happy long-term customers to get insights into a provider’s reliability. Be on the lookout for red flags, like poor communication or unfinished jobs. All the providers we recommend have a high number of reviews with a good average rating.
Choose Reputable Brands
Look for a gutter installer that's officially certified by the manufacturer. This way, you’ll have a company that knows their stuff and is trained to install your gutters per the manufacturer's specifications. This helps you get the best results.
Examine Warranties
Only use companies that offer strong manufacturer warranties on supplies as well as their own installation warranties. Look for 5-10 year warranties on basic aluminum gutters and 1 to 3 years on labor.
Gutter Installation Materials
Look for durable materials – such as heavy-gauge aluminum – that won't easily decay, rust, or warp over time. Materials that can handle Morgantown’s local weather are best. Also check that paints and finishes have an equally long lifespan.
Questions to Ask
Be sure to ask thorough questions when comparing gutter installers. You'll want to ask questions including these:
- How long is the full installation process? Most companies are able to get installations done in about 24 hours.
- How will you make sure that the new gutters have the optimal pitch and slope to reduce standing water? Proper slope and pitch greatly reduces the chance of overflow. Your provider should know how to correctly align a gutter system with your home’s roof.
- Can you also install gutter guards? Gutter guards help prevent obstructions that occur due to leaves, twigs, and other debris falling into your gutters.
- What warranties do you offer for materials and labor? Quality materials often come with 5–10 year warranties. Labor is normally back by a 1-3 year warranty.
- Will you give me a detailed quote for both full gutter replacement and problem area fixes? Get proposals in writing to make sure you understand the price of your gutter installation before the work begins.
- What materials are best for my gutters based on my specific home style and the local weather conditions? Factors such as Morgantown's average rainfall, snowfall, and the risk of inclement weather in your area will affect the size and type of gutter you should get.
